USBUtil v2.2 (and its popular v2.0 stable release) is a critical utility for PlayStation 2 modding, primarily used to split ISO files larger than 4GB so they can be played from FAT32-formatted USB drives via Open PS2 Loader (OPL). Download Links Troubleshooting USBUtil v2
